At what temperatures does tire rubber ignite?

Explanation:
Tire rubber generally begins to ignite at higher temperatures, typically in the range of 500° to 600°F. This is significant for aviation and ground operations as it highlights the importance of monitoring tire conditions and preventing excessive heat buildup during handling and maintenance. Understanding the ignition temperature is crucial for ensuring safety protocols are followed, especially in environments where tires may be exposed to high heat, such as during takeoffs, landings, or when performing ground operations. Knowledge of this temperature range enables personnel to mitigate fire risks and take appropriate measures if overheating occurs.
